HONEY GARLIC GLAZED SALMON

Honey Garlic Glazed Salmon is a delightful dish that brings together the rich, buttery taste of salmon with a sweet and savoury glaze. The combination of honey, soy sauce and garlic creates a beautifully caramelised coating that enhances the natural flavour of the fish. A touch of olive oil ensures a perfectly seared crust while keeping the inside tender and flaky. This dish is not only delicious but also packed with essential nutrients, making it an excellent choice for a wholesome meal. Salmon is high in protein and omega-3 fatty acids, which support heart and brain health with minimal ingredients and quick preparation. This recipe is perfect for weeknight dinners or an elegant weekend meal. The fish is served with roasted vegetables, a fresh salad or steamed rice for a balanced, flavourful dish that is sure to impress.

INGREDIENTS

There are the following ingredients for Honey Garlic Glazed Salmon:

  • 100g salmon fillet
  • ½ tsp honey
  • ½ garlic clove, minced
  • ½ tsp soy sauce
  • ¼ tsp olive oil

PREPARATION

  • Prepare The Glaze: In a small bowl, mix honey, minced garlic, soy sauce and olive oil.
  • Heat The Pan: Place a non-stick pan over medium flame and add a few drops of olive oil to prevent sticking.
  • Sear The Salmon: Place the salmon fillet in the pan skin-side down. Cook for 3 minutes until golden. Flip and cook for another 2 minutes.
  • Glaze The Fish: Reduce heat to low and pour the honey-garlic mixture over the salmon. Baste the fillet with the sauce for 1–2 minutes until it thickens.
  • Serve Immediately: Remove from heat and drizzle any remaining glaze over the fish.

PREP TIME

5 minutes

COOKING TIME

7 minutes

TIPS

  • Use Fresh Salmon: Fresh salmon has a better texture and flavour, but frozen works if properly thawed.
  • Don’t Overcook: Salmon is best when slightly translucent in the centre. Overcooking makes it dry.
  • Enhance The Glaze: Add a splash of lemon juice or rice vinegar for acidity.
  • Crispy Skin Option: If keeping the skin arranged, press the fillet down when searing to crisp it up.
  • Pair With A Side: Serve with quinoa, roasted asparagus or a simple cucumber salad.
  • Try A Spicy Version: Add red pepper flakes or sriracha for a bit of heat.

VARIATIONS

  • Ginger Honey Salmon: Add grated ginger for an extra flavour boost.
  • Lemon Honey Glaze: Swap soy sauce for fresh lemon juice for a brighter taste.
  • Baked Honey Garlic Salmon: Bake at 180°C (350°F) for 12–15 minutes instead of pan-frying.
  • Sesame-Crusted Version: Sprinkle sesame seeds before cooking for added texture.

PREPPING AND STORAGE

  • Refrigeration: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to 2 days.
  • Freezing: Freeze uncooked salmon with glaze for up to 2 months. Thaw overnight before cooking.
  • Make-Ahead: Prepare the glaze and marinate the salmon for up to 24 hours.
